Waymo is an autonomous driving technology company with the mission to be the world’s most trusted driver. Since its start as the Google Self-Driving Car Project in 2009, Waymo has focused on building the Waymo Driver—The World’s Most Experienced Driver™—to improve access to mobility while saving thousands of lives now lost to traffic crashes. The Waymo Driver powers Waymo’s fully autonomous ride-hail service and can also be applied to a range of vehicle platforms and product use cases. The Waymo Driver has provided over ten million rider-only trips, enabled by its experience autonomously driving over 100 million miles on public roads and tens of billions in simulation across 15+ U.S. states.

Hardware Engineering is an innovative and collaborative group of electrical, mechanical, reliability, software and vehicle engineers. We design, build, and perfect the products which are the eyes and ears of Waymo’s autonomous driving technology, and integrate those products into vehicle platforms. This role follows a hybrid work schedule and you will report to a Vehicle Systems Architecture Lead.

You will:
  • Translate product and safety goals into tangible technical requirements. You will drive architectural trade‑off discussions regarding performance, fault tolerance, and reliability
  • Serve as the primary technical interface between internal software teams and external hardware suppliers (OEMs/Tier 1s) to resolve integration gaps and deviations early in the design phase
  • Review verification strategies for qualifying systems for driverless operation. You will collaborate with test engineers, close gaps in coverage, and drive final system sign‑off decisions
  • Lead investigations into field issues and testing anomalies. You will use fleet data and simulation to assess risk and coordinate root‑cause resolution for release‑blocking challenges
  • Develop and maintain Python scripts/tools to automate the analysis of large‑scale fleet data, validating actuator performance against specifications and moving verification earlier in the release cycle
You have:
  • 5+ years of experience integrating complex, safety‑critical systems in the Automotive, Aerospace, or Robotics industries (or 3+ years with an Advanced Degree/PhD)
  • Demonstrated technical ownership of electromechanical motion control systems (e.g., Steer‑by‑Wire, Electronic Braking, Flight Controls)
  • Strong proficiency in Python for data analysis, scripting, or tool development (must be able to write scripts to process logs/data). Ability to read and understand C++
  • Experience with requirements management traceability (e.g., DOORS, Jama) and interface control documents (ICDs)
  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, Robotics, or a related field
We prefer:
  • Professional working or Native proficiency in Korean is highly preferred to facilitate complex technical negotiations and design reviews with specific OEM partners
  • Experience developing L4 autonomous vehicle platforms or similar systems where fail‑operational behavior and redundancy are requirements
  • Knowledge of ISO 26262 (Functional Safety) or SOTIF (ISO 21448), specifically in interpreting safety concepts and verifying ASIL targets
  • Proven experience managing technical interfaces with Tier 1 suppliers, including authoring Statements of Work (SOW) and leading technical design reviews
  • Proficiency with automotive communication protocols (CAN, Ethernet, Vector CANoe/CANalyzer)
